Присоединиться к многоадресной группе на DatagramSocket? - PullRequest
2 голосов
/ 09 июня 2011

Я хочу получать сетевые данные, переданные другим приложением через сокет AIR UDP (DatagramSocket).

В других языках программирования это достигается путем вызова (Java) " sock.joinMulticastGroup (group) ". В C это простой вызов " setsockopt ".

Я не могу найти ничего о том, как точно настроить сокет в Adobe Flash (TCP или UDP), используя эквивалент «setsockopt» (я также хочу изменить размер буфера приема, кстати, другой " setsockopt"вызов).

Если кто-нибудь там знает, возможно ли это (или нет), пожалуйста, дайте мне знать. Я так отчаялся, что готов иметь специальное приложение (которое я напишу на C), чтобы получать многоадресные данные локально и пересылать их на локальный TCP или UDP-флеш-сокет!

Большое спасибо! :)

Матье

PS: Вот ссылка на сообщение, которое я разместил на форуме Adobe, без особого успеха. Выходной, наверное? ;)

PPS: Вот другая ссылка , которая пугает меня, хотя вопрос датируется 2008 годом, последний ответ всего 3 месяца.

1 Ответ

0 голосов
/ 19 июля 2011

Используйте RTMFP для такого рода вещей. NetConnection , NetStream

...